Come up with something better

Posted 10-03-2008 at 03:25 PM by cottonwood2420
I would like to publicly thank the 228 members of the House who voted against the bailout bill for doing the right thing. By defeating this bill, it sends a message to the White House to come up with something better for the country, Wall Street and Main Street. Spending $700 billion dollars to bail businesses and the people who ran them out would only temporarily relieve the problems facing our country and would not be a permanent solution. This is unacceptable.


The taxpayers should not have to pay for the inexcusable mistakes made by the bankers and the government. I suggest that if President Bush and his cohorts want to help the country, they should go back to the drawing board and put together a revised version of the bailout bill that would provide a more permanent solution to this incorrigible economic disaster that we are currently embroiled in.
